Stanley Cup playoff odds: Avs, Canes still Cup faves as Flyers surge to 3-0 lead - ESPN

If there's been one surprise in the Stanley Cup Playoffs thus far, as the Philadelphia Flyers have pushed the Pittsburgh Penguins to the brink; the Flyers were +135 to win the series before it began and are -2000 as it heads to Game 4. Philadelphia has shortened from 70-1 to 35-1 to win the Cup, while Pittsburgh has lengthened significantly from 25-1 to 190-1 since the postseason began. The Pens are BetMGM's largest remaining liability and DraftKings called the Flyers «a staple of the future book.»

At the top of the odds board, the Colorado Avalanche (+245) and Carolina Hurricanes (+330) continue to look like the biggest Cup contenders, extending their odds leads after taking 2-0 series leads. The Tampa Bay Lightning salvaged their odds by evening their series with the Montreal Canadiens (35-1), but they still lengthened from +500 to +650. The Vegas Golden Knights actually shortened slightly from 10-1 to +950 despite dropping Game 2 of their series to the Utah Mammoth, who improved from 35-1 to 30-1.

Bettors and bookmakers alike will be keeping their eyes on the Buffalo Sabres, who ultimately maintained their 14-1 Stanley Cup odds despite splitting games in Buffalo with the Boston Bruins, who shortened to 50-1 from 55-1. The Sabres attracted public futures action throughout the regular season after consistently exceeding expectations and making the postseason for the first time in 14 years.

All odds provided by DraftKings Sportsbook and are accurate as of publish time.
